Obtained from a local estate, this Swiss made cylinder, hand crank music box is not in working order and is being sold as is. The case itself is in good used condition for its age and has a beautiful grain to the wood and a very pretty floral and musical instrument design on the top. When the case is opened, the original dust cover glass is intact through which the inner workings of the music box can be seen. Attached to the inside of the cover is the 8 aire tune card with titles such as Uncle Sammy (a march), Sweet Saturday Night (a waltz), and Peggy Brady (another waltz). There are 2 levers on the right, one for play and stop, and one designated change and repeat. On this same side is the crank handle, which has wear to its metal and handle paint. Inside, the cylinder appears to be in good condition and all the teeth on the comb appear to be intact. Noted on the metal frame is USA Patent. Sept 25, 1894. The music box measures approximately 15 1/2" long, 6 1/2" wide, and 4 1/2" tall all with the lid closed. Also notes are the carved IV or IX which can be seen on the back underside of the lid. Some of inside mechanism details have been photographed as well as a chip in the wood on the inside of the box where the crank enters. It is unfortunate that the piece does not play, but with some professional work, the beauty, style, and memory of a bygone era may be brought back to life.
